Biography1993 - obtained a bachelor's degree in fine arts and in 1994 a bachelor's degree in architecture from the
Rhode Island School of Design (RISD scholarship). She worked for three years at
Architecture Research Office (ARO) in New York
1999 - obtained a master's degree in architecture from
Harvard University (GSD scholarship)
since 1999 - lives in Barcelona, where from 2000-04 she worked in the editorial office of
Gustavo Gili1999-2002 - served as a visiting professor of architecture at
ESARQ, Universitat Internacional de Catalunya
2001-08 served as a professor of interior design at Elisava Escola de Disseny in Barcelona
2017 - visiting professor Eugene McDermott Centennial at the School of Architecture, University of Texas, Austin
2015-17 - visiting professor of architecture at Washington University in St. Louis
Currently serves as a practice professor and chair of the architecture department at the College of Architecture at Washington University in St. Louis
